The Maven team is pleased to announce the release of the Maven Shade
Plugin, version 1.3.1.
This plugin provides the capability to package the artifact in an
uber-jar, including its dependencies and to shade - i.e. rename - the
packages of some of the dependencies. Please see the plugin's site for
more details:

To use the updated plugin in your projects, you need to add the
following snippet to the plugins or plugin management section of your POM:
<plugin>
<groupId>org.apache.maven.plugins</groupId>
<artifactId>maven-shade-plugin</artifactId>
<version>1.3.1</version>
</plugin>
Release Notes - Maven 2.x Shade Plugin - Version 1.3.1
** Bug
* [MSHADE-59] - XmlAppendingTransformer fails when running behind a
firewall
* [MSHADE-72] - Classes from current artifact are excluded when
explicit shaded includes are provided
